White Lies She Told Me
DuBoise explores her complex relationship with her mother in her series entitled White Lies She Told Me, to be exhibited at Pushdot Gallery this coming October. Consisting of small-scale painted portraits, this series uses repetition of a central character that the artist has named “Umnia Vera,” translating to “faith faith.” These portraits speak to the artist’s experience of overcoming deep emotional trauma, pain, and adversity is her life. In this way, the pieces translate into self-portraits.
Duboise was born and raised in North Portland and is a self taught painter, currently studying at the Willamette University Pacific Northwest College of Art. She has been commissioned for multiple public artworks in Portland, and has an upcoming exhibition in January of 2022 as a part of receiving the Jordan Schnitzer Museum of Art BLM artist grant.
